Fees and Rates of Registered Agent Offerings

When evaluating registered agent services, it's essential to understand the costs and fees associated. The cost framework can vary widely depending on the registered agent provider and the degree of service offered. Basic services typically begin around fifty to one hundred dollars per year, while detailed packages that include supplemental benefits may range from one hundred to 300 dollars annually. Businesses should be mindful of what is covered in these fees to allow for an educated decision.

In addition to the primary fee, organizations should also take into account potential extra costs that may happen. For instance, some registered agent providers may levy additional fees for services such as mail forwarding, legal document handling, or annual report filings. It's important to examine the registered agent agreement carefully to detect all possible charges and to ensure there are no hidden fees that could influence the overall pricing.

Moreover, affordability can change among registered agent services. Small businesses and startups often seek the most effective registered agent services that are both dependable and budget-friendly. Comparing choices, looking for discounts, and considering the overall value of services available can help in locating a reputable registered agent that meets both compliance needs and cost considerations successfully.

The Importance of Registered Agent Services in Business Formation

Registered agents play a crucial role in the business formation process by acting as the official point of contact for legal notifications and government communications. When a business is formed, whether it’s an LLC or a corporation, it is required to appoint a registered agent to receive service of process notices and other vital communications. This assignment ensures that the business remains compliant with state regulations and can efficiently handle any legal matters that arise.

Moreover, registered agents support businesses by managing compliance requirements, such as filing annual reports and maintaining records of necessary updates. By using registered agent services, business owners can prioritize their core operations without the burden of managing legal communications. The registered agent becomes responsible for notifying the business of important due dates, which significantly reduces the risk of missed filings or fines due to failure to comply.

In addition to compliance management, a registered agent provides a degree of privacy for business owners. By using a registered agent's address as the designated business address, entrepreneurs can keep their personal addresses confidential and protect themselves from unsolicited solicitations. This is particularly advantageous for entrepreneurs looking to maintain a business reputation while ensuring that all legal requirements are met effectively.

Changing Your Appointed Agent: Important Information

Changing your registered agent is a significant decision for any business organization, whether an Limited Liability Company or corporation. There are multiple reasons you might consider executing a switch, such as the need for enhanced service, better responsiveness, or a desire for a local presence. When you change your designated agent, it’s essential to ensure that the new agent meets all the designated agent requirements set forth by your state. This includes being accessible during business hours and having a tangible address in the state of incorporation to receive important legal documents.

To start the change, you typically need to submit a appointed agent change form as required by your state’s regulations. This form often needs to be submitted with the relevant state authority, along with any related designated agent fees. It’s recommended to consult with your new appointed agent provider to ensure that the transition is smooth and that you meet all necessary compliance standards. Furthermore, make sure to inform your outgoing registered agent about the change to avoid processing issues for future correspondence.

After submitting the change, it is crucial to revise your business records and alert stakeholders, including your associates and customers. Furthermore, if you have a process agent, ensure that they are aligned with the new designated agent to guarantee that all documents are delivered accurately. Regular check-ins with your new appointed agent can also help you stay informed about compliance deadlines and ensure that your business continues compliant with state laws.
